PHOENIX (AZFamily) — Two Arizona athletes are being recognized for their sportsmanship on and off the field, and that’s Something Good.
Kendall Bonjour from Williams Field High School and Tyler Woo from Brophy College Prep were named to the Better Business Bureau Ethical Athlete Scholarship Program.
This program recognizes outstanding young people who are positively impacting others. The Better Business Bureau awarded each student a $2,500 scholarship.
